Learning from the experiences of successful scholarship recipients can provide valuable insights and inspiration for aspiring applicants. These stories often highlight the importance of perseverance, strategic planning, and personal growth throughout the application process.
Overcoming Adversity: The Story of Maria Gonzalez
Maria, a first-generation college student from Mexico, faced significant financial challenges in pursuing higher education in the U.S. With limited resources and support, she applied for the Gates Millennium Scholarship, which fully covered her tuition and living expenses.
Key Strategies:
Focused on Her Unique Story: Maria shared her experiences of growing up in an underserved community and her passion for social justice.
Built Strong Relationships: She sought mentorship from teachers and community leaders who provided guidance and wrote compelling recommendation letters.
Stayed Persistent: Maria applied to multiple scholarships and tailored her applications to each program's mission.
Result: Maria graduated debt-free and is now working as a human rights lawyer, helping marginalized communities access legal support.
Excelling in STEM: The Journey of Ahmed Malik
Ahmed, an engineering enthusiast from Egypt, secured the prestigious DAAD Scholarship to pursue a master’s degree in robotics in Germany.
Key Strategies:
Strong Academic Record: He maintained top grades in his undergraduate studies and conducted innovative research projects.
Impressive Personal Statement: Ahmed highlighted his passion for technology and his goal of developing AI solutions for healthcare.
International Networking: He actively participated in global conferences and built connections with German professors who supported his application.
Result: Ahmed is now leading a robotics startup in Berlin, developing cutting-edge technologies for the healthcare industry.
Pursuing Global Leadership: The Success of Aisha Johnson
Aisha, a community activist from South Africa, won the Chevening Scholarship to study public policy in the UK.
Key Strategies:
Demonstrated Leadership Skills: Aisha had a track record of leading youth empowerment programs in her local community.
Clear Career Vision: She articulated her goal of reforming educational policies in Africa to create more equitable learning opportunities.
Built a Strong Support Network: Aisha worked closely with previous Chevening scholars who provided guidance on the application process.
Result: After completing her master’s degree, Aisha returned to South Africa and now works as a policy advisor for the government.
From Small Town to Ivy League: The Story of John Carter
John, a student from a rural town in the U.S., earned a Full Ride Scholarship to Harvard University through the QuestBridge National College Match Program.
Key Strategies:
Focused on Academic Excellence: John excelled in science competitions and earned top SAT scores.
Community Engagement: He volunteered as a tutor for underprivileged students and organized local environmental initiatives.
Personalized Application: His essays reflected his journey of resilience and passion for environmental science.
Result: John is currently pursuing a Ph.D. in environmental engineering and working on sustainable energy solutions.
These stories show that successful scholarship recipients often combine academic excellence, community involvement, and a clear vision for their future. By learning from their experiences, aspiring applicants can better position themselves for success and achieve their educational and career goals.
Tips and Advice from Scholarship Winners
Winning scholarships is no small feat—it requires dedication, strategy, and a clear understanding of what selection committees are looking for. Who better to learn from than those who have successfully navigated the process? In this section, scholarship winners share their top tips and advice to help you stand out, craft compelling applications, and increase your chances of securing financial aid for your education
Start Early and Stay Organized
Plan Ahead: Many scholarship winners emphasize the importance of starting your search and application process early. This gives you ample time to research opportunities, gather materials, and refine your applications.
Create a System: Use spreadsheets, calendars, or apps to track deadlines, requirements, and submission statuses. Staying organized ensures you don’t miss out on opportunities.
Apply to as Many Scholarships as Possible
Cast a Wide Net: Don’t limit yourself to just a few scholarships. Apply to as many as you qualify for, including smaller awards, which are often less competitive.
Quality Over Quantity: While applying widely is important, make sure each application is tailored and polished. Avoid submitting generic materials.
Tailor Your Applications
Customize Your Essays: Scholarship winners stress the importance of tailoring your essays to each scholarship’s mission and prompt. Show how your goals and values align with the organization’s objectives.
Highlight Relevant Achievements: Emphasize experiences and accomplishments that directly relate to the scholarship criteria.
Write Compelling Essays
Tell Your Story: Scholarship committees want to get to know you. Share personal anecdotes that illustrate your character, resilience, and passion.
Be Authentic: Avoid using overly formal or generic language. Write in your own voice and let your personality shine through.
Edit and Proofread: Revise your essays multiple times and ask teachers, mentors, or family members to review them for clarity and grammar.
Secure Strong Letters of Recommendation
Choose Wisely: Select recommenders who know you well and can speak to your strengths, such as teachers, counselors, or employers.
Provide Context: Share information about the scholarship and your goals with your recommenders so they can write a targeted and compelling letter.
Ask Early: Give your recommenders plenty of time to write and submit their letters.
Showcase Leadership and Initiative
Highlight Leadership Roles: Scholarship winners often emphasize the importance of demonstrating leadership, whether through clubs, sports, volunteer work, or community projects.
Take Initiative: Start your own projects or initiatives to address a problem in your community. This shows creativity, drive, and a commitment to making a difference.
Demonstrate Passion and Purpose
Be Clear About Your Goals: Scholarship committees want to see that you have a clear vision for your future and how the scholarship will help you achieve it.
Show Enthusiasm: Let your passion for your field of study or career path shine through in your application.
Overcome Challenges with Resilience
Share Your Story: If you’ve faced adversity, don’t shy away from discussing it. Scholarship winners often highlight how they overcame challenges and grew stronger as a result.
Focus on Growth: Emphasize what you learned from difficult experiences and how they shaped your character and goals.
Pay Attention to Details
Follow Instructions: Carefully read and follow all application instructions. Missing a requirement can disqualify you.
Proofread Everything: Typos and errors can leave a negative impression. Double-check your application before submitting.
Don’t Give Up
Persist Through Rejections: Scholarship winners often face rejection before achieving success. Use feedback to improve your applications and keep applying.
Stay Motivated: Remember why you’re pursuing scholarships and keep your goals in mind throughout the process.
Key Takeaways
Start early, stay organized, and apply to as many scholarships as possible.
Tailor your applications and essays to each scholarship’s mission and criteria.
Showcase leadership, passion, and resilience in your application materials.
Pay attention to details and seek feedback to improve your submissions.
Persistence is key—don’t let rejection discourage you from pursuing your goals.
By following these tips and advice from scholarship winners, you can strengthen your applications and increase your chances of securing the financial support you need to achieve your educational dreams. Remember, every application is an opportunity to share your story and demonstrate why you deserve to win.
